Purpose:

The Backroom Coordinator is responsible for ensuring efficient inventory management, secure key control, and smooth receiving operations. The role supports overall store efficiency and security by maintaining consistency in backroom operations and optimizing stock flow.

Key Responsibilities

  • Key Control Management:

  • Maintain control over keys for compactor, receiving doors, and vendor doors.

  • Log key check-ins and check-outs and secure keys when not in use.

  • Report any lost or damaged keys promptly.

  • Receiving Operations:

  • Receive and verify shipments from trucks, DSD vendors, and direct shipments.

  • Inspect incoming goods for damage, accuracy, and quality.

  • Log discrepancies and submit reports for damaged or incorrect shipments.

  • Coordinate with the sales floor to prioritize high-demand items and manage the receiving schedule.

  • Ensure proper temperature control for perishable goods.

  • Inventory Management:

  • Coordinate stock movement from reserve steel to the sales floor.

  • Conduct regular cycle counts to ensure inventory accuracy.

  • Reconcile discrepancies and monitor inventory levels for potential stockouts or overstocks.

  • Work with store leadership to optimize inventory levels.

  • Damaged Merchandise Processing:

  • Assess and process damaged merchandise according to company policy.

  • Maintain records of all damaged items, including cause and resolution.

  • Dispose of unsalvageable items in compliance with environmental and FSQA regulations.

  • Return to Vendor (RTV) Management:

  • Coordinate the return of merchandise to vendors.

  • Prepare documentation and arrange shipping for RTV items.

  • Maintain accurate records of all RTV processes.

  • Inventory Reporting:

  • Assist with inventory reports and provide accurate data for analysis.

  • Participate in scheduled full inventory counts and suggest improvements for reporting efficiency.

  • Vendor Coordination:

  • Manage relationships with DSD vendors and coordinate delivery schedules.

  • Address and resolve vendor-related issues to ensure smooth operations.

  • Safety and Security:

  • Enforce safety protocols, including proper equipment use and lifting techniques.

  • Ensure emergency exits are clear and report any security concerns.

  • Maintain a clean and organized backroom environment.

  • Communication:

  • Liaise between sales floor staff and store leadership to ensure efficient merchandise flow.

  • Provide regular updates to management on backroom operations.

Skills and Qualifications:

  • Strong organizational skills and attention to detail.

  • Experience with inventory management and receiving operations.

  • Ability to collaborate with multiple departments and external vendors.

  • Knowledge of safety protocols and inventory control best practices.

  • Previous forklift experience

This position plays a key role in supporting the store's operational efficiency and customer satisfaction through effective backroom management.
